PSQIA authorizes HHS to impose civil money penalties for violations of patient safety confidentiality. When OCR is unable to achieve an informal resolution of an indicated violation through voluntary compliance, theHHSSecretary has the discretion to impose a civil money penalty (CMP) against any PSO, provider, or responsible person for each knowing and reckless disclosure that is in violation of the confidentiality provisions. A PSO is required to maintain qualified workforce members that have sufficient expertise to be able to perform the collection and analysis of patient safety work product throughout the duration of the PSO's listing. Providers that work with a PSO can benefit from the ability of PSOs to aggregate data from all of the providers reporting to the PSO, enabling many PSOs to develop the large numbers of patient safety events essential for identifying the underlying causes of infrequent, but often tragic, adverse events.
